Dance is a multifaceted art form that encompasses various elements, including movement, rhythm, expression, and creativity. It has a rich history and has been practiced in various cultures and societies throughout the world. In this course, we will explore the history, theory, and practice of dance, including its various styles, techniques, and cultural contexts.
One of the key aspects of dance is its ability to convey emotions and ideas. Dance can express a wide range of emotions, from joy and excitement to sadness and melancholy. It can also be used to communicate complex ideas and concepts, such as social justice, cultural identity, and environmental sustainability. Dance is a powerful tool for storytelling and can be used to convey messages that would be difficult to express through other mediums.
Another important aspect of dance is its physicality. Dance requires a high level of physical fitness and coordination, as well as a strong sense of rhythm and timing. Dance movements are often characterized by fluidity, grace, and strength, and can be performed in a wide range of settings, from traditional dance studios to outdoor spaces and even public streets.
Dance also has a rich cultural significance. It is often used as a means of expressing cultural identity and heritage, and can be used to preserve and celebrate traditional practices and customs. Dance can also be used as a form of cultural exchange and collaboration, allowing people from different cultures to share and learn from each other.
In this course, we will explore the history, theory, and practice of dance from various cultural contexts, including Western classical dance, African dance, Indian dance, and Chinese dance. We will also examine the role of dance in contemporary society, including its use in entertainment, education, and therapy.
